ACKNOWLEDGEMENTS• Paragraph giving credit to those who
have helped you with the project.
PROBLEM• Type the question that you stated for
your project.
HYPOTHESIS• Possible answer or solution – your best
educated idea/guess – to your problem.
• Should be 1 paragraph
VARIABLES• Independent variable: The one that you
purposely changed and tested.
• Dependent variable: The change observed because of the independent variable.
• Controlled variables: normal condition/situation/ experiment chosen by you to compare against.
MATERIALS• List of the items you used to complete
your experiments.
• Be specific about the amounts used in metric units (SI).
• Include pictures.
PROCEDURE• List all of the steps used in completing
your experiment.
• Number the steps.
• Add photos, pictures or diagrams to illustrate of your experiments.
RESULTS (DATA)• Paste table and graph here.
• Make sure all data is clearly labeled.
• Tables and graphs must have titles
CONCLUSION• Type a brief summary of what you discovered based
on the results of your experiments.
• You need to indicate whether or not the data supports the hypothesis and explain why or why not.
• Give recommendations for future research.
• 5-8 sentences/paragraph
• At least 1 paragraph
REFERENCE LIST• Include six (6) print and electronic in
alphabetical order.
• Use APA style.
